8-11 Room of Coin Locker Chests


 

There are eight sturdy chests in this room, large and roomy, easily five foot wide, three foot deep, and three foot tall. Each one is numbered, and has a lock with a coin slot and a handle instead of a keyhole.

  • Each of the chests is wizard locked. A character placing a coin in the coin slot will be able to open the chest in question freely, for a duration dependent on the coin placed within the lock. This can allow for safe storage of gear or other material. 1 sp = 1 hour, 1 gp = 1 day, 1 pp = 1 week.
  • There is a 5% chance any particular chest already contains an object when the character opens it for the first time. Roll on the following table:

Random Coin Locker Chest Contents (2d4)

2 – 1 random magic item
3 – 1d4 random potions
4 – A bag with 1d4 x 100 gp
5 – A set of clothes and miscellaneous adventuring gear, including a backpack, 50’ rope, 1d4 torches
6 – A bag with 1d4 random gems
7 – A swarm of spiders
8 – A dead animal

Monsters: None

Treasure: None
